## Changed defaults

Heads up: the Ledgerline tax-rate lookup cache now defaults to a 15-minute TTL instead of 24 hours. Turns out rates in the Veldt County sandbox were going stale mid-demo, which was embarrassing. Eviction is now LRU rather than FIFO, and the cache warms on boot. If you're reviewing, check that nothing hardcodes the old TTL. The new defaults land as follows.

deployment values, bajop-taweg:
holwyn:
  log_level: debug
  metrics_host: metrics.holwyn.zemvarsys.internal
  pool_size: 32

Changelog — Nimbram reminder job, v4.2. Heads up: we renamed REMINDER_API_TOKEN to SCHEDULER_AUTH_TOKEN because the old name clashed with the Pellworth SMS sidecar. The job refuses to start if both names are present, so delete the old one entirely. After cleanup, the new variable goes in the env file right below this note.

env line for yahap-yahip: VAULT_KEY13=a87fef5c96039

# Build Provenance — Spokeshift Rebalancer

Spokeshift rebalancing builds are produced by the Ferndale CI pool from tagged commits only. Artifacts are signed at packaging time and mirrored to the internal cache before deployment to depot controllers. For the weekly sync, verify the artifact against the manifest before promoting. The current provenance token for this week's build is recorded below.

session token of kahag-bawip = htk6_729d08

Runbook: Helix config hot-reload. Config changes pushed to the live channel apply within 30 seconds without a restart; schema-breaking changes are rejected and logged, not applied silently. Before a release, verify the reload watcher is healthy on all nodes — a dead watcher means stale config persists past cutover. The watcher health check, rejection log location, and rollback steps are on the internal page below.

operations page: https://confluence.lumicsys.internal/projects/display/projects/display